CAO and Employment Contract in Utrecht

A Collective Labour Agreement (CAO) establishes employment conditions that apply in addition to or on top of the individual employment contract.

Definition of a CAO

A CAO is a written agreement between employers or their organisations and trade unions regarding employment conditions within a sector or company.

When does a CAO apply?

  • The employer is affiliated with an employers' association that has signed a CAO
  • The employer has independently concluded a CAO
  • The CAO has been declared generally binding by the government (AVV)
  • An incorporation clause is included in the employment contract

Relationship between CAO and Employment Contract

The rules in a CAO take precedence over the individual employment contract. Deviating from a CAO to the detriment of the employee is generally not permitted.

Benefits of a CAO

  • Improved employment conditions for employees
  • Transparency regarding rights and obligations
  • Collective representation of interests

Statutory basis: Collective Labour Agreements Act

Frequently Asked Questions about CAO in Utrecht

What rights do I have as an employee in Utrecht?

As an employee, you are entitled to a safe workplace, minimum wage, holiday days with pay and protection against discrimination.

Can my employer dismiss me without reason?

No, dismissal often requires approval from the UWV and must be based on valid reasons. Prior warnings are usually necessary.

How many paid holiday days do I get?

You are entitled to at least 20 paid holiday days per year, unless otherwise agreed in your contract. These days must be able to be taken upon request.

What is a CAO and what does it mean for me?

A CAO is a collective agreement between employers and trade unions on matters such as salary, working hours and other employment conditions.

What should I do in case of illness?

In case of illness, you must immediately inform your employer. You are entitled to continued pay during the first two years of sick leave.
